Descubrimiento de servicios web

Una vez dada la dirección URL a un documento de detección que reside en un servidor web, un programador de una aplicación cliente puede obtener información sobre que un servicio web existe, cuáles son sus funciones y cómo interactuar correctamente con él. Este proceso se conoce como la detección del servicio web.

A través del proceso de detección del servicio web, un conjunto de archivos se descarga al equipo local que contiene los detalles sobre la existencia de servicios Web. Los archivos pueden ser descripciones del servicio, esquemas XSD o documentos de detección. Con la herramienta Wsdl.exe, puede crear una clase de proxy al servicio Web descrito por una descripción del servicio o esquema XSD. Para obtener detalles sobre cómo crear una clase de proxy, vea Creando un Proxy del Servicio web de XML. Un documento de detección descargado contiene información sobre la existencia de otros servicios Web que podrían residir en un servidor web diferente. Para obtener detalles sobre el contenido de un documento de detección, vea Cómo: Habilitar Detección para servicios web de XML.

Puede utilizar la herramienta Web Services Discovery (Disco.exe) desde el símbolo del sistema para realizar la detección del servicio web en una dirección URL.

Disco /out:location /username:user /password:mypwd /domain:mydomain https://www.contoso.com/my.disco
Nota:

Los argumentos enumerados son los argumentos normalmente utilizados para Disco.exe. Para obtener la sintaxis completa de Disco.exe, vea Herramienta Descubrimiento de servicios web (Disco.exe).

Parámetro Valor

https://www.contoso.com/my.disco

La dirección URL en la que llevar a cabo el proceso de la detección.

/out:ubicación

La ubicación para crear el archivo que contiene los resultados de la detección. El valor predeterminado es el directorio actual. (Opcional)

/username:usuario

El nombre de usuario que se utiliza para conectarse a un servidor Web que requiera autenticación. (Opcional)

/password:contraseña

La contraseña que se utiliza para conectarse a un servidor Web que requiera autenticación. (Opcional)

/domain:dominio

El dominio que se utiliza para conectarse a un servidor web que requiera autenticación. (Opcional)

Consulte también

Tareas

Cómo: Explorar servicios web XML existente creados con ASP.NET
Cómo: Tener acceso a servicios web XML desde un explorador

Conceptos

Generar clientes de servicios web XML
Crear un proxy de servicio web XML
Comunicar de forma asincrónica con servicios web XML

Otros recursos

Crear clientes de servicios web XML

Copyright © 2007 Microsoft Corporation. Reservados todos los derechos.